Since East Chambers Is On A Bye This Week, I Figured I Would Post A Few Stats Per The MaxPreps Website.

East Chambers Info:

Current Record: 3-0

Next Game: 9/26 At Buna 7:30 PM (District Game)

Offensive Leaders:

Passing - J. Zurby (Slinger) 315 Yards, 4 Touchdowns, 1 Interception

Rushing - K. Jones (Bulldozer) 245 Yards, 2 Touchdowns : J. Zurby (Slinger) 218 Yards, 2 Touchdowns : R. Hale (Freshman) 149 Yards, 0 Touchdowns

Receiving - C. West (Hands) 196 Yards, 3 Touchdowns

Defensive Leaders:

Tackles - R. Todd (Head Hunter) 33 Tackles (25 Solo, 8 Asst) : A. Baker (Bruiser) 23 Tackles (18 Solo, 5 Asst) : B. Guillory (Road Runner) 21 Tackles (10 Solo, 11 Asst)

Sacks - R. Todd (Head Hunter) 1 Sack

Interceptions - E. West (Glue) 1 Interception : R. Hale (Freshman) 1 Interception

Caused Fumbles - D. Edmonson (Multi Craft) 1 Caused Fumble : E. Ceasar (Mighty Mouse) 1 Caused Fumble, B. Guillory (Road Runner) 1 Caused Fumble

Special Teams:

Kickoffs - A. Garcia (Legs) 337 Yards 21.1 Average

Punts - A. Garcia (Legs) 208 Yards 41.6 Average : J. Zurby (Slinger) 65 Yards 32.5 Average

PATs - A. Garcia (Legs) 11 Out Of 12 Made

Field Goals - A. Garcia (Legs) 1 Out Of 1 Made 37 Yards

Kickoff Return - T. Harmon (PrimeTime) 38 Return Yards : L. Hampton (Speedster) 20 Return Yards

Punt Return - C. West (Hands) 17 Return Yards

EC is looking tough this year for sure. They did play 2 larger schools in pre-district play but neither of those teams have played tough games or are picked to do very well in their district. Liberty barely beat Coldspring and is 1-2 and then you have HJ 2-1 but with wins over Buna and Kelly who are both 0-3 and have given up over 40 points per game average in those three games. Meanwhile Orangefield has played 2 smaller schools Woodville who appears to be down this year but are 2-1 and improving. They also already played two other teams in this district Coldspring and Anahuac and beat them both. The other smaller school New Waverly is 0-3 but Orangefield pulled their starters going in to the 3rd Q. With the third game being a rivalry game with Bridge City who just seemed to outlast Orangefield. We all know how rivalry games go you don't ever know what's going to happen. That being I did see the DCTF moved EC above OF in the rankings.

 

Sorry for the book but give me Orangefield for the district title with EC in second.
